Redefining Routine: Intelligent Agents for Every Link

Traditional supply chains depend on static rules and manual oversight, but AI agents transform operations. This framework features four key agents: Procurement Policy Advisor, Quality Inspection Advisor, Sustainability Policy Advisor, and Goods Delivery Advisor. Acting as autonomous digital workers, they analyze vast datasets in real time, enabling accurate procurement validation, quality checks, sustainability tracking, and logistics optimization.

Procurement Gets a Smart Makeover

The Procurement Policy Advisor streamlines purchasing with advanced decision support, analyzing 75,000+ past transactions to ensure 99% compliance accuracy. It processes 1,500 daily requisitions with under 0.3% error, cuts decision time by 68%, and improves predictions quarterly—vastly outperforming traditional systems in speed, accuracy, and policy adherence.

Elevating Quality Control Through Predictive Precision

The Quality Inspection Advisor applies machine learning and pattern recognition to transform inspection routines. Drawing from over 150,000 control points, it identifies defects with 94.5% accuracy—well before they occur. The result is a 52% reduction in quality-related incidents and an 82% jump in first-pass yield rates. Real-time analysis of 3.8 terabytes of quality data daily cuts assessment cycles by 65%, making preventive action faster and more effective.

Sustainability Meets Automation

As environmental responsibility grows, the Sustainability Policy Advisor automates impact assessments. This agent tracks data across 18 key environmental metrics and delivers 99.7% reporting accuracy. Organizations utilizing this system have seen a 72% improvement in carbon footprint tracking and reduced reporting times from 12 days to 8 hours. With manual effort reduced by 87%, sustainability oversight becomes continuous rather than periodic.

Logistics Reinvented with Predictive Routing

Modern logistics hinges on precision timing and efficient routing—two challenges the Goods Delivery Advisor handles with finesse. Analyzing over 2.5 million data points daily from GPS, traffic, and weather inputs delivers 96% prediction accuracy for delivery times. Notable performance improvements include a 63% reduction in warehouse delays, a 45% rise in scheduling efficiency, and a 35% drop in fuel usage through intelligent route optimization.

Technical Backbone: Built for Real-Time Intelligence

At the heart of this innovation lies a high-performance DataBricks-powered architecture. With Apache Spark driving distributed computation across 250 nodes, the system supports 180,000 transactions per second while maintaining latency under 8 milliseconds. An integrated ETL pipeline processes over 12 million events hourly, ensuring 99.99% data accuracy and cutting integration time by 82%. The system's microservices architecture ensures near-instant scalability, making it resilient to fluctuating operational demands.
